Strategy, the corporate Bitcoin holder formerly known as MicroStrategy, sat out another week of Bitcoin purchases and instead spent $176 million buying back shares of its STRC preferred stock, while doubling the size of its broader securities repurchase program to $2 billion.
A Pivot Toward Buybacks
The company disclosed that it repurchased roughly $176 million of its STRC preferred shares during the latest reporting period, marking a notable shift in how it is deploying capital. Rather than adding to its massive Bitcoin stockpile, Strategy directed funds toward retiring its own outstanding securities.
Alongside the repurchases, Strategy announced it had doubled the authorized size of its digital securities buyback program from $1 billion to $2 billion. The expanded mandate gives the firm significantly more room to reduce the supply of its preferred and other traded instruments.
By choosing buybacks over new Bitcoin, Strategy signaled a rare pause in the aggressive accumulation that defined its playbook.
Why Strategy Paused Bitcoin Buys
The decision to skip a Bitcoin purchase comes as the company navigates market conditions and manages the value of its various preferred stock offerings. Repurchasing STRC shares can help support their price and demonstrate confidence to investors who bought into the yield-bearing instruments.
Strategy has increasingly leaned on a suite of preferred securities to raise capital, and managing those instruments has become a growing part of its financial operations. Buying back shares trading below expectations allows the firm to return value and stabilize its capital structure.
- Roughly $176 million of STRC preferred stock repurchased
- Digital securities buyback program doubled to $2 billion
- No new Bitcoin acquisitions reported for the period
The move underscores how Strategy's role has evolved beyond simply accumulating Bitcoin. The company now balances its treasury ambitions against the mechanics of maintaining a complex web of publicly traded securities, occasionally prioritizing financial engineering over fresh crypto buys.
